Understanding and using the implicit association test: I. An improved scoring algorithm.

Explore this paper's citation graph

Summary

The best-performing measure incorporates data from the IAT's practice trials, uses a metric that is calibrated by each respondent's latency variability, and includes a latency penalty for errors, and strongly outperforms the earlier (conventional) procedure.
